5.7-magnitude quake hits Northwest China's Xinjiang: CENC

Xinhua | Updated: 2024-01-30 08:40

BEIJING -- A 5.7-magnitude earthquake jolted Aheqi county in Kirgiz autonomous prefecture of Kizilsu in Northwest China's Xinjiang Uygur autonomous region at 6:27 am Tuesday (Beijing Time), according to China Earthquake Networks Center (CENC).

The epicenter, with a depth of 10 km, was monitored at 41.15 degrees north latitude and 78.67 degrees east longitude, the CENC said.
